Mark G. Papa (born 1946 or 1947)[1] is an American businessman. He is the founder and former chairman and CEO of EOG Resources (NYSE: EOG).

Biography

Early life

Papa graduated from the University of Pittsburgh, where he received a bachelor's degree in Petroleum Engineering in 1968.[2][3] He went on to receive a master's degree in Business Administration from the University of Houston.[2][3][4]

Career

He started his career at the Belco Petroleum Corporation in 1981.[5] In 1999, he founded EOG Resources, an oil and gas company headquartered in Houston, Texas.[2] He served as its chairman and chief executive officer, and currently serves on its board of directors.[5] Additionally, he serves on the board of directors of Oil States International (NYSE: OIS).[2]

He has served as the chairman of the United States Oil and Gas Association.[2] He has also supported Republican candidates.[6]
